ELCÉ launches 'SEE BLUE' a collection of innovative frames : made of 100% natural material. See Blue is made of 100% natural materials. The young Elcé team has decided to propose a young line in accordance with its favourite values : the respect of nature, environmental protection and the use of noble and true materials. Such could be the See Blue definition. See Blue uses entirely natural materials. The collection uses acetate of cellulose as its first component. This material originates from plants such as cotton flakes. A series of various operations transform this plant fibre into a solid, shiny and transparent sheet. This sheet of material distinguishes itself by its tridimensional effects and the richness of its colours. A true godsend for creation !! All the promotional environment of this new collection uses the same approach in minute detail. Cases are made of felt, the promotional material as well as the presentation boxes are made of cardboard, all of them are marked 100% recyclable.
See Blue is intended for men and women and for its first edition comes out in 12 models. The material unanimously chosen is bi-colour acerate of cellulose. Blue and green, plum and purple, black and tortoiseshell... These combinations enable a mixture of trendy and current colours as well as cold and warm tones. Moreover, the cut in the material enables gradations. The eyebrow can be outlined and any detail can be highlighted. Elce has favoured fine and rectangular shapes. Elce offers 2 lines. A very trendy arc with a curved hinge. The other one, softer, brings out the bi-colour acetate through a special reaming. For the sake of detail, the metal See Blue logo representing our planet, is finely inlaid in the end tip. See Blue optical collection is also available with coloured fashion lenses for a trendy effect. With See blue, a new frame concept is born. Elcé, with See Blue is also thinking of helping an association in favour of environmental protection and endangered species.
